UV Index monitoring station - IC-SNiP-UVI-ML




The SNiP-UVI is a 'Sensor Node Integrated Package' for LoRa, LoRaWAN, FSK or CAT-M1 communication of real-time UVI-Index for continuous environmental monitoring. The base SNiP-UVI integrates 1x MFR-NODE and 1x SKU-440 to a site's unique network, communication and power requirements. The SKU-440 UV Index Sensor has a response closely matching the Erythema Action Spectrum, the damaging portion of the solar radiation spectrum associated with sunburn and skin cancer. MFR-NODE - The Multifunction Research Node has been designed to provide flexible communication, sensor and power options.
